CONCORDIA UNIVERSITY Department of Mechanical and Industrial Engineering

Fall 2015 MECH 422/6581 - Mechanical Behavior of Polymer Composite Materials

_________________________________________________________________

COURSE OUTLINE INSTRUCTOR: Dr. Mehdi Hojjati [email protected] LECTURES: Monday 17:45-20:15 pm - Room FG-C070 OFFICE HOURS: Wednesday 13:00-15:00 pm or by appointment - Room EV 12-181 TEXTBOOK: “Stress Analysis of Fiber-Reinforced Composite Materials” by Micheal W. Hyer,

DEStech, 2009 CONTENT:

1- Overview of Composite Materials and Applications (Chapter 1) 2- Composite Manufacturing (Chapter 14) 3- Elastic Behavior of Unidirectional Lamina: On-Axis Properties (Chapters 2)

• Stress and Strain • Stress-Strain Relation • Environmentally Induced Stresses

4- Micromechanics (Chapter 3) 5- Elastic Behavior of Unidirectional Lamina: Off-Axis Properties (Chapters 4,5)

• Plane Stress Assumption • Stress and Strain Transformation • Stress and Strain relation in Global Coordinate System • Environmentally Induced Stresses

6- Failure Theories for Fiber Reinforced Materials (Chapters 9, 10) 7- Classical Lamination Theory- Elastic Behavior of Multidirectional Laminate (Chapters 6,7,8)

• Laminate Stiffness Matrix ABD • General Laminates • Symmetric Laminates • Balanced Laminates • Quasi-Isotropic Laminates

8- Stress and Failure Analysis of Multidirectional Laminate (Chapters 9, 10) 9- Environmentally Induced Stresses in Laminate (Chapter 11)
